原文:Android:JNI之Java和C层的相互调用及多线程的回调实现

一 前言 Java本机接口 Java Native Interface JNI 是本机编程接口,它是JDK的一部分,JNI它提供了若干的API,实现了和Java和其他通信 主要是C amp C ,用于从Java程序调用C C ,以及从C C 程序调用Java代码。 本文旨在强化JNI的使用技巧,简单的使用可另外参考https: www.cnblogs.com blogs of lxl p .htm ...

2019-03-29 16:54 0 1359 推荐指数:

查看详情

Android JNI学习(三)——Java与Native相互调用

本系列文章如下: Android JNI(一)——NDK与JNI基础 Android JNI学习(二)——实战JNI之“hello world” Android JNI学习(三)——Java与Native相互调用 ...

Wed Mar 27 00:30:00 CST 2019 0 649
webrtc Android jnic++ 相互调用方法讲解

c++ 调用 java c++ 调用java方法的写法很繁琐,webrtc中为了避免大量的重复代码,自己实现了一套jni的生成替换方法,从而使得代码看起来更“干净”,但给看代码带来了一些麻烦,记录一下webrtc Android代码的jni调用 sdk中有一个jni目录 我们以一个 ...

Fri Nov 26 23:03:00 CST 2021 0 919
Android JNIC/C++调用JAVA

C/C++调用JAVA代码步骤: 1. 在JAVA类中创建java方法和本地方法 2.在JNI文件夹下创建类对应的.h文件(可通过JAVAH命令生成该类的.h文件,就不赘述了),创建.cpp文件(用于编写C/C++的代码) .h文件: .cpp文件 ...

Wed Mar 27 18:22:00 CST 2019 0 1425
Android JNIJAVA调用C/C++

转载请声明:原文转自:http://www.cnblogs.com/xiezie/p/5929996.html 一、java调用本地函数的开发步骤: 1.编写本地方法的类(可以说是用来叙述本地方法的类): 2.编译这个类,生成该类的.class文件 在Android Studio下有 ...

Tue Oct 04 10:32:00 CST 2016 0 7823
Android JNIC/C++调用JAVA

转载请声明:原文转自:http://www.cnblogs.com/xiezie/p/5930032.html 从C/C++调用JAVA代码步骤: 1. 在JAVA类中创建java方法和本地方法   2.在JNI文件夹下创建类对应的.h文件(可通过JAVAH命令 ...

Tue Oct 04 14:59:00 CST 2016 1 14440
Android Webview 和Javascript交互,实现Android和JavaScript相互调用

Android的开发过程中、遇到一个新需求、那就是让Java代码和Javascript代码进行交互、在IOS中实现起来很麻烦、而在Android中相对来说容易多了、Android对这种交互进行了很好的封装、我们可以很简单的用Java代码调用WebView中的js函数、也可以用WebView中 ...

Sat Feb 11 01:49:00 CST 2017 0 12268
unity与Android相互调用

现在unity 导出的android客户端需要调用 Android 的支付SDK,但是unity与android应该如何互相调用呢??? 经过百度 谷歌.终于找到方法,明白大概原理了. 重要参考资料: Unity3D研究院之打开Activity与调用JAVA代码传递参数(十八 ...

Wed May 14 23:09:00 CST 2014 0 12569
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M